Eco Retro Look For prAna
As part of its Fall/Winter collection 2019, prAna has presented three women’s styles made of vintage washed cotton corduroy blend with 98% organic cotton. Inspired by the 70s trend material, they introduce Merrigan Jacket, Skirt and Pant – three new styles for women who prefer modern and sustainable.

Oceana Comments On PepsiCo Plastic Reduction
PepsiCo has announced a new target to reduce 35% of virgin plastic content across its beverage portfolio by 2025, which equates to the elimination of 2.5m metric tons of cumulative virgin plastic.

Microfibre Consortium Builds Global Reach
The Microfibre Consortium (TMC) has announced details of three new members which have joined the organisation’s initiative to develop practical solutions to minimise microfibre release into the environment from the textile industry.

Vaude CEO Extends DBU Role
Antje von Dewitz, CEO of the outdoor brand Vaude, has been a member of the German Federal Environmental Foundation (DBU) Board of Trustees for more than five years. Last month, she was elected as deputy chairwoman for a further five years.
